In 2020-2021, 17,223 people earned their degree in dental assisting/assistant, making the major the 330th most popular in the United States.
Across Mississippi, there were 273 dental assisting/assistant gra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the associate degree level specifically, there were 18 dental assisting/assistant graduates with average earnings and debt of $31,787 and $15,790 respectively.

Hinds Community College is a fairly large school located in Raymond, Mississippi that handed out 10 associates’s dental assisting degrees in 2020-2021.

Pearl River Community College is a small school located in Poplarville, Mississippi that handed out 8 associates’s dental assisting degrees in 2020-2021.
